How We Met (Steve’s Perspective)

A city boy from Kansas meets a country girl from Texas. Sounds like a far chance these two such souls would find their way to each other. Yet, this is who we are. Enter the modern wonder we call the World Wide Web…and a mobile app called Episode. Yes; we both were writing for the same mobile app. when we first met. Most couples meet through some sort of common interest, and this was ours. After meeting countless fellow writers through the Instagram community, we stumbled upon each other through a mutual contact in the Episode community. In addition to our writing, our careers as a pediatric nurse and school teacher for the visually impaired further kindled our mutual interest in each other. At first, we just commented on each others’ Instagram posts until one fateful day when Holli reached out to me to talk on the phone. My first thought was, “Absolutely not! I don’t even know this person.” But something inside me said, “Just talk to her.” I’m glad I listened. That first phone call turned into a weekly phone call, and by five weeks in, we were talking every day for hours a day. Now, long-distance relationships are difficult, and ours was especially complicated. We were such an unlikely couple to end up where we are. But through the distance and through all the trials and tribulations, we both fought hard and we made it work. Then, one fall day, I packed my car full of all I could and moved from my home state of Kansas where I had lived since I was in kindergarten to southeastern Texas where I knew nothing and no one except Holli. A year later, however, I can’t even imagine calling any other place home. There is a reason they say, “Home is where the heart is.” Because, Holli has my heart completely. I love her with all my heart and am honored and privileged to become her husband. Our situation was never an easy one. But, do you know what has always been easy about our situation? We have had the easiest time becoming best friends. And that friendship quickly has grown into an unshakable bond, an indestructible love for one another other. Holli and I have read many great stories. We have both written several stories we are very proud of and hold near and dear to our hearts. But the real-life story we are now writing together is and always will be our very favorite story!
